ELV PACKAGE MANAGER

Elusav have an exciting opening for an ELV Package Manager. This role is based in Germany for one of Europe’s leading Contractors who are renowned for their commitment to Quality & Safety. They innovate through leading edge construction solutions across multiple sectors, including Enterprise Data Centres, Advanced Technology & Life Sciences, Hyperscale Data Centres, Fire Protection, and Technical Support Services (TSS).
The ELV Package Manager will be responsible for the delivery of ELV Package for a DataCentre Construction Project.This is a permanent and long term opportunity. Organisation have great reputation, and strong culture, and known for looking after there staff, with low attrition rates and strong Remuneration packages. The ideal candidate must be a self-starter with the initiative and skills to manage his/her workload to meet necessary deadlines. Excellent time management, prioritising and communications skills are essential.

REQUIREMENTS:

  • An engineering qualification or relevant work experience
  • Fluent English
  • 5+ years previous experience in Project Management or Supervision
  • Experience working with a Mechanical/Electrical contractor, experience with ELV systems to include security, mechanical systems
  • Proven record of co-ordinating and managing projects
  • Strong Electrical experience

Responsibilities:

  • Coordinating and Planning of resources including labour, materials and sub-con-tractors
  • Manage and drive a team to meet with all project requirements and deadlines
  • Ensure the adherence to safety and quality standards
  • Prepare relevant reports for Project Team
  • Ensure the adherence to safety and quality standards
  • Reporting on progress to Project Management Team
